### Is your feature request related to a problem? Please describe.

The `client` API is a thin wrapper around the domain objects in the `spec` module.

I wonder if we could not make the API a bit simpler while retaining all the capabilities it exposes.

### Describe the solution you'd like

For example, a lot of calls wrap their parameters in `XXXParams` object:

```
public Task cancelTask(TaskIdParams request)
```

but TaskIdParams is composed of a `taskId` and a `metadata` map.
Could the call simply be:

```
public Task cancelTask(String taskId, Map metadata) {
return clientTransport.cancelTask(new TaskIdParams(taskId, metadata), request, context);
}
```

and a default method:

```
public default Task cancelTask(String taskId) {
return cancelTask(taskId, emptyMap();
}
```

This way, the `TaskIdParams` does not leak to the `Client` API (making it bigger than it needs to be.

The API is already to that for its `sendMessage` methods that hides the internal `MessageSendParams`.
This is a pattern that should be applied to other methods as well
